LAHORE: The Pakistan Football Federation (PFF) has taken a significant step toward financial transparency and athlete welfare by clearing all pending dues related to compensations and allowances for players and team officials. This disbursement covers a total of eight events, involving 230 players and 62 officials, despite the federation operating under restricted funding from FIFA.
PFF President Syed Mohsen Gilani expressed satisfaction at fulfilling the federation’s commitment to the national teams, emphasizing that players and coaches are the country’s national assets. He noted that ensuring their welfare is a priority, even in challenging financial circumstances.
